The LeFlore County sheriff ruled the deaths of three people whose bodies were found after a house fire on Monday a double-murder/suicide.

The fire happened near the town of Whitesboro on March 3, 2014.

According to the LeFlore County Sheriff's Office web site, the three people who died were Edith Custard, 57; Lawrence Schlienz, 80; and Jacob Custard, 30.

Sheriff Rob Seale says Jacob Custard murdered his parents then set fire to the house and shot himself inside.

The sheriff says investigators came to that conclusion based on evidence at the scene and through further investigation and interviews.

The sheriff says Jacob Custard had a history of mental health issues and was no longer going to counseling or taking any medication for his problems.

Sheriff Seale says the State Fire Marshal was unable to determine a cause or origin of the fire because the house was destroyed.
